综述了由铜基、氧化锆载体组成的催化剂对CO/H2和CO2/H2合成甲醇的催化活性。表明该类催化剂对合成甲醇催化剂具有良好的催化活性。氧化锆载体本身就对合成甲醇具有催化活性,而Cu/ZrO2和Cu/ZnO/ZrO2则是很有开发前景的合成甲醇催化剂。在Cu/ZrO2上合成甲醇的机理及活性中心可能和Cu/ZnO上的不同。
The catalytic activity of catalysts composed of Cu-based and zirconia supports on the synthesis of methanol from CO / H2 and CO2 / H2 is reviewed. This kind of catalyst shows good catalytic activity for the synthesis of methanol catalyst. Zirconia supports themselves have catalytic activity for the synthesis of methanol, while Cu / ZrO2 and Cu / ZnO / ZrO2 are promising catalysts for the synthesis of methanol. The mechanism and active center for the synthesis of methanol on Cu / ZrO2 may be different from that on Cu / ZnO.
